Tornado in Wood County, Texas: 45 recorded events between 1954 and 2025. The strongest on record measured F3. That places the county #479 nationally and #84 statewide for this hazard.

Reporting practice changed over time — early decades are undercounted, not calmer.
The busiest decade for tornado in Wood County is the 1960s, when 12 of the county's 45 recorded events were logged. Comparing decades is useful for spotting active periods, but the earliest years are thin because systematic reporting for this hazard began later.
Within the Wood County archive, tornado makes up 8.8% of all recorded severe weather across 8 hazard types. Nationally the county sits at #479 for this hazard and #84 within Texas, putting it in the 83.2 percentile of all U.S. counties.

Apr is the peak month for tornado in Wood County with 16 recorded events, while Jan is the quietest. Seasonality here is a property of the archive as much as the climate: reports cluster where population and spotter networks are densest.

The tornado touched down just inside the Rains County line on Highway 19, then moved northeast for 12 miles before lifting at FM 515 Lake Fork Reservoir. The tornado entered Wood County at 5 NNW Alba. One house and one church were destroyed, one house was unroofed, one RV unroofed, roof damage was done to a house, and extensive tree and power line damage occured.
This tornado developed from the same mesocyclone which produced the tornado southeast of Emory. As the tornado moved across the southwest inlets of Lake Fork Reservoir and traversed the southern end of the lake, several buildings and homes were destroyed. Most of the damage was to the Brady Marina, The Minnow Bucket Restaurant, two mobile homes, and a recreational vehicle. The tornado then moved across open country, and lifted two miles NNW Quitman near FM 2225.
A strong cyclic supercell tornado developed over Mineola, Texas while a strong tornado developed shortly there after and moved to the east northeast. Numerous Pine, Oak, and other species of trees were either snapped or pushed over along the entire tornado track. Power lines were taken down across many locations along the track as well. The tornado moved over a small community of Pine Mills and destroyed 1 old frame home and 2 old mobile homes while damaging 9 others. Four injuries occurred including 1 broken leg. This tornado moved into Upshur, Harrison, and Marion Counties of northeast Texas.

Where does the tornado data for Wood County come from?
All events come from the NOAA/NCEI Storm Events Database, the federal public-domain archive of severe weather reports. Dates are UTC, damage is as reported and not inflation-adjusted, and the most recent entries may still be revised.
